Browse Source

deploy to gcloud

main
parent
commit
3b33e7696e
3 changed files with 10 additions and 1 deletions
  1. +5
    -0
      __packages__/server/.gcloudignore
  2. +1
    -0
      __packages__/server/app.yaml
  3. +4
    -1
      __packages__/server/package.json

+ 5
- 0
__packages__/server/.gcloudignore View File

@ -0,0 +1,5 @@
# Exclude compiled .js files
lib/
# Exclude dependencies
node_modules/

+ 1
- 0
__packages__/server/app.yaml View File

@ -0,0 +1 @@
runtime: nodejs14

+ 4
- 1
__packages__/server/package.json View File

@ -5,8 +5,11 @@
"main": "lib/index.js",
"license": "MIT",
"scripts": {
"build:server": "tsc -P src/tsconfig.json",
"start": "node .",
"build": "tsc -P src/tsconfig.json",
"dev": "yarn tsmon src/index.ts",
"gcp-build": "yarn build",
"deploy": "gcloud app deploy",
"ts": "ts-node -r tsconfig-paths/register",
"tsmon": "NODE_ENV=development ts-node-dev -r tsconfig-paths/register"
},

Loading…
Cancel
Save